‘Halas & Batchelor are my earliest memory of British animation making a mark on the world stage, and having a distinctively British style. Their work has lasted, and remains impressive and important.' Nick Park, Aardman Animations

Halas & Batchelor Cartoons – An Animated History, a new richly illustrated book is a part-history, part-tribute and part-critical analysis of the Halas and Batchelor Cartoon studio, Britain's leading and most influential animation company for over fifty years between 1940 – 1995. To celebrate its UK launch, the authors Vivien Halas and Professor Paul Wells will talk about the impact of this remarkable company, followed by a special screening of their best work.
